Understanding Artificial Intelligence in Finance

Artificial Intelligence (AI) has emerged as a transformative force in numerous sectors, with finance being one of the most significantly impacted. At its core, AI encompasses a range of computational techniques designed to simulate human intelligence. In the financial sector, these methods are embodied in technologies such as machine learning and natural language processing. These AI-driven technologies are adept at analyzing extensive datasets, enabling financial institutions to extract valuable insights from vast amounts of information.

Machine learning, a subset of AI, focuses on the development of algorithms that can learn from and make predictions based on data. This capability is paramount in finance, where predictive analytics can identify trends, assess risks, and enhance trading strategies. For instance, algorithms can process historical market data to forecast future stock prices and volatility, providing investors with a strategic advantage.

Natural language processing (NLP), another vital AI application, enables machines to understand and interpret human language. In the financial realm, NLP is instrumental in analyzing unstructured data, such as news articles, financial reports, and social media chatter. By dissecting this data, financial professionals can gauge market sentiment and make informed decisions based on real-time insights.

The evolution of AI in finance has been swift, with substantial growth in adoption among banks, investment firms, and fintech companies. As AI technology continues to advance, the financial sector is witnessing a shift towards more data-driven decision-making processes. Financial professionals are increasingly leveraging AI tools to enhance operational efficiency, improve customer experiences, and foster innovation.

In conclusion, understanding the integral role of artificial intelligence in finance is essential for recognizing its potential to revolutionize investment strategies and digital marketing efforts. The ongoing integration of AI technologies positions the finance sector at the forefront of technological advancement, promising a more efficient and insightful approach to financial management.

AI Tools for Digital Marketers

In the rapidly evolving landscape of digital marketing,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) has transformed how marketers approach their campaigns. One of the primary applications of AI technology in this field is audience targeting. Advanced algorithms analyze vast amounts of data, allowing marketers to segment their audience more effectively and create tailored advertising campaigns that resonate with specific consumer behaviors and preferences. By employing machine learning techniques, digital marketers can continuously refine their targeting strategies, ensuring improved engagement rates and enhanced return on investment (ROI).

Beyond audience targeting, AI plays a crucial role in personalized content creation. Marketers can now utilize AI-powered platforms to generate customized content at scale, addressing consumers’ unique interests and emotions. For instance, chatbots, which use natural language processing (NLP), are being deployed to interact with users in real-time, addressing their inquiries and guiding them through the purchasing process. By personalizing experiences, businesses foster stronger relationships with their customers, ultimately driving conversions and loyalty.

Moreover, AI’s predictive analytics capabilities enable marketers to forecast future trends and consumer behavior accurately. Through the analysis of historical data, AI tools can determine the likelihood of certain outcomes, allowing marketers to allocate their budgets more efficiently and optimize their ad spend. This data-driven approach leads to better decision-making and maximizes the effectiveness of marketing strategies.

Several case studies illustrate the positive impact of AI on digital marketing. For instance, a leading e-commerce brand employed AI-driven algorithms for their advertising campaigns, resulting in a 30% increase in click-through rates and a significant decrease in customer acquisition costs. Similarly, another company utilized AI for dynamic pricing, providing personalized discounts that improved both sales volume and customer satisfaction. These examples highlight the tangible benefits that AI tools bring to digital marketing efforts, underscoring the importance of integrating such technology for sustained success.

AI Innovations for Entrepreneurs

In today’s competitive business landscape, entrepreneurs are increasingly turning to artificial intelligence (AI) as a tool to streamline operations and enhance decision-making capabilities. The role of AI in automating mundane tasks cannot be overstated; by utilizing machine learning algorithms, businesses can efficiently manage repetitive processes, allowing teams to focus on strategic initiatives that drive growth. For instance, AI-driven chatbots can handle customer inquiries, thereby reducing the workload on human resources and improving response times, which ultimately enhances customer satisfaction.

Moreover, AI technologies are instrumental in forecasting market trends. By analyzing vast amounts of data, machine learning models can identify patterns and predict future behaviors, empowering businesses to make informed decisions and adjust their strategies accordingly. For example, startups leveraging AI can anticipate fluctuations in demand for their products or services, allowing them to optimize inventory levels and align resources more effectively. This capability not only supports better financial management but also enables companies to stay several steps ahead of market changes.

Additionally, deriving actionable insights from financial performance data is crucial for entrepreneurs aiming to maintain a competitive edge. AI tools equipped with advanced analytics can sift through financial reports, sales data, and consumer behavior to uncover hidden opportunities and inefficiencies within a business. By using these insights, entrepreneurs can allocate resources more judiciously, optimize pricing strategies, and enhance overall business models. Successful startups, such as those in the tech sector who have integrated AI into their operations, exemplify how an AI-driven approach can yield significant returns on investment.

In a rapidly evolving market, embracing AI is no longer just an option but a necessity for entrepreneurs who wish to thrive. By harnessing these innovations, businesses can not only improve operational efficiency but also better position themselves in today’s ultra-competitive marketplace.

The Future of AI in Financial Investments

As we look toward the horizon of financial investments, the influence of artificial intelligence (AI) is expected to reshape the industry significantly. One of the most promising applications of AI in this sector is algorithmic trading, where machines analyze vast datasets to make trading decisions at speeds far beyond human capability. These AI systems can identify patterns and trends, allowing for timely and potentially profitable trades. The development of more sophisticated algorithms will inevitably enhance efficiency, driving the evolution of trading strategies and changing the competitive landscape.

Furthermore, AI will play a crucial role in risk assessment. Machine learning techniques enable financial institutions to refine their models, accounting for a broader range of variables in predicting market fluctuations. This capability allows organizations to better mitigate risks associated with investments by providing a more nuanced analysis of potential threats. By integrating AI in their decision-making processes, investors can expect to enhance their understanding of risk profiles and asset volatility, creating more informed strategies.

Portfolio management is also set for transformation facilitated by AI. Investment platforms are increasingly adopting AI tools to tailor portfolios based on individual investor preferences, risk tolerances, and market conditions. The ability of AI to adjust and rebalance portfolios dynamically will lead to more personalized investment experiences, aligning with the growing demand for customized financial products.

However, as organizations adopt these AI innovations, ethical implications cannot be overlooked. There is a pressing need for human oversight to ensure that automated systems operate within ethical boundaries and do not lead to unintended consequences. Moreover, transparency and regulatory frameworks must be established to ensure responsible use of AI in financial decision-making.

Looking forward, emerging trends suggest a continued expansion of AI’s footprint in financial investments. From enhancing data analytics to improving customer experiences, AI is poised to leave an indelible mark on the sector’s future evolution, redefining how investors approach the financial markets.
